Elo7 $217M Acquisition by Etsy

June 28, 2021Client News

Gunderson Dettmer represented client Elo7, a marketplace for unique, handmade items, in its $217 million acquisition by Etsy. Following the deal, Elo7 will remain headquartered in Sāo Paulo, Brazil and operate as a standalone marketplace run by its existing leadership team.

In the announcement of the transaction CEO of Etsy, Inc. Josh Silverman said, "Elo7 is the 'Etsy of Brazil,' with a purpose and business model similar to our own. Following our recent agreement to purchase Depop, we're excited to bring another unique marketplace into the Etsy family. This transaction will establish a foothold for us in Latin America, an underpenetrated ecommerce region where Etsy currently does not have a meaningful customer base. We look forward to welcoming Elo7's talented leadership team and employees to the Etsy family."

The Gunderson deal team was led by corporate partner Adan Muller, commercial and technology transactions partner Aaron Rubin, tax partner Jaime Narayan, executive compensation partner Romica Singh, counsel Billy Kwon, and associates Alex Khachaturian, Donovan Westbrook, Carolina Zanolo, and Eduarda Tavares.
